1. Introduction
Effective irrigation scheduling is important for optimizing the
use of irrigation water for sugarcane production globally. Optimal
use of water is required to maximize profitability and minimize
negative impacts on the environment. Various technologies exist
to support scientific irrigation scheduling, each with its own
strengths and weaknesses. Weather-based crop models are good
at estimating evapotranspiration (ET) and future irrigation needs
